Как ограничить доступ к документу Excel: полное руководство

В современном деловом обороте электронные таблицы часто содержат конфиденциальную информацию, от персональных данных клиентов до финансовой отчетности. Случайное или намеренное изменение критических ячеек может привести к серьезным ошибкам в расчетах и даже финансовым потерям компании. Именно поэтому вопрос, как ограничить доступ к документу Excel, становится приоритетным для специалистов по безопасности данных и рядовых пользователей.

Многие ошибочно полагают, что достаточно просто сохранить файл, однако стандартное сохранение не препятствует редактированию содержимого другими лицами. Microsoft Excel предлагает многоуровневую систему защиты, позволяющую гибко настраивать права пользователей. Вы можете запретить открытие файла без пароля или, наоборот, разрешить просмотр, но заблокировать внесение изменений в определенные ячейки.

В этой статье мы подробно разберем все доступные методы защиты, начиная от базового шифрования файла и заканчивая тонкой настройкой прав доступа к конкретным диапазонам. Понимание этих механизмов позволит вам обезопасить свои данные от нежелательного вмешательства.

Базовая защита файла паролем на открытие

Самый надежный способ ограничить доступ — это установить пароль на открытие самого файла. В этом случае пользователь не сможет даже увидеть содержимое таблицы, пока не введет корректную комбинацию символов. Для реализации этой функции необходимо перейти в меню Файл, выбрать пункт Сведения и нажать на кнопку Защитить книгу. В выпающем списке следует выбрать опцию Зашифровать с использованием пароля.

После ввода пароля система применит алгоритм шифрования AES-256 (в современных версиях Office), что делает взлом файла практически невозможным без ключа. Рекомендуется использовать сложные комбинации, включающие буквы разного регистра, цифры и специальные символы.

Этот метод идеально подходит для пересылки отчетов по электронной почте или хранения архивов на внешних носителях. Однако стоит учитывать, что такая защита не позволяет организовать совместную работу, так как файл полностью блокируется для всех, у кого нет ключа.

📊 Какой метод защиты вы используете чаще всего?
Пароль на открытие файла
Защита листа от изменений
Защита структуры книги
Не использую защиту

Защита структуры и содержимого листов

Часто возникает ситуация, когда файл должен быть доступен коллегам для просмотра, но вносить изменения в него могут только авторизованные сотрудники. В этом случае применяется защита листа. Перейдите на вкладку Рецензирование и выберите группу Защита, где находится кнопка Защитить лист. Здесь вы можете задать пароль и выбрать список действий, которые разрешено выполнять пользоват.

В диалоговом окне защиты доступно множество опций, позволяющих детально настроить права. Например, можно разрешить сортировку данных или использование автофильтров, но запретить форматирование ячеек или изменение их размера. Структура книги также может быть защищена отдельно, что предотвратит добавление, удаление или переименование листов.

⚠️ Внимание: Защита листа в Excel не является надежным средством шифрования. Опытный пользователь может обойти эти ограничения с помощью макросов или стороннего ПО, если у него есть доступ к файлу. Используйте этот метод для предотвращения случайных изменений, а не для защиты секретов.

Для повышения безопасности рекомендуется комбинировать защиту листов с защитой всей книги. Это создаст двойной барьер: пользователь не сможет изменить данные на листе и не сможет манипулировать самими листами. Такой подход часто используется в шаблонах отчетов, где заполнению подлежат только строго определенные ячейки.

☑️ Проверка настроек защиты листа

Выполнено: 0 / 4

Настройка разрешений для редактируемых диапазонов

Одной из самых мощных функций Excel является возможность создавать исключения из общих правил защиты. Вы можете заблокировать весь лист, но оставить определенные диапазоны доступными для редактирования конкретными пользователями. Для этого на вкладке Рецензирование в группе Защита нужно выбрать пункт Разрешить изменение диапазонов.

В открывшемся окне можно создать новый диапазон, присвоить ему имя и установить пароль для доступа именно к этой области. Это позволяет организовать workflow, где каждый сотрудник заполняет только свой раздел таблицы, не имея возможности повредить формулы или данные в других частях документа. Excel будет запрашивать пароль каждый раз, когда пользователь попытается изменить ячейку внутри защищенного диапазона.

Эта функция особенно полезна при создании сводных отчетов, куда данные стекаются от разных отделов. Вы можете быть уверены, что никто не собьет сложные расчетные формулы, так как они будут находиться в заблокированной зоне. Настройка прав доступа требует времени, но окупается стаб1ильностью работы с документом.

Что происходит при забытом пароле диапазона?

Если вы забудете пароль для редактируемого диапазона, вы не сможете внести изменения в эту область, пока не снимите защиту со всего листа. Снять защиту листа без знания общего пароля защиты стандартными средствами невозможно. Поэтому ведите журнал паролей для критически важных файлов.

Сравнение методов защиты данных в Excel

Выбор подходящего метода защиты зависит от сценария использования файла и уровня конфиденциальности информации. Ниже приведена таблица, сравнивающая основные способы ограничения доступа по ключевым параметрам безопасности и удобства.

Метод защиты Уровень безопасности Возможность совместной работы Сложность обхода
Шифрование файла (Пароль на открытие) Высокий Нет (полная блокировка) Очень высокая
Защита листа Низкий/Средний Да (частичная) Низкая
Защита структуры книги Средний Нет (для структуры) Средняя
Разрешение диапазонов Средний Да (гибкая) Средняя

Как видно из таблицы, шифрование файла обеспечивает максимальную защиту, но полностью исключает возможность коллективного редактирования в реальном времени. В то же время защита листов удобна для организации работы, но требует доверия к участникам процесса или использования дополнительных средств контроля версий.

Для максимальной эффективности рекомендуется использовать комбинированный подход. Например, файл может быть защищен паролем на открытие при хранении в архиве, а при активной работе с ним в локальной сети используется защита листов и диапазонов. Многофакторная защита значительно снижает риски утечки или порчи данных.

Скрытие формул и визуальных элементов

Иногда необходимо не только запретить изменение, но и скрыть сами формулы от глаз пользователей. Это актуально, когда таблица является продуктом интеллектуального труда или содержит коммерческую логику расчетов. Чтобы скрыть формулу, выделите нужные ячейки, нажмите Ctrl+1 для вызова формата ячеек и перейдите на вкладку Защита.

Здесь необходимо установить флажок Скрытый. После активации защиты в строке формул будет пусто, даже если в ячейке содержится сложнейший расчет. Пользователь будет видеть только результат вычислений.

Также можно скрывать целые листы, делая их очень скрытыми (Very Hidden) через редактор VBA, хотя это требует уже более продвинутых навыков работы с Visual Basic for Applications. Обычное скрытие листов через контекстное меню легко обходится, поэтому для серьезных задач лучше использовать VBA-методы или защищать структуру книги.

Использование цифровых подписей и IRM

Для корпоративных пользователей, работающих в среде Microsoft 365, доступны более продвинутые инструменты, такие как Управление правами на доступ к информации (IRM). Эта технология позволяет назначать права доступа (только чтение, запрет на печать, запрет на копирование) даже после того, как файл покинул периметр организации.

Цифровая подпись служит гарантией авторства и целостности документа. Если кто-то внесет изменения в подписанный файл, подпись станет недействительной, и пользователи получат соответствующее предупреждение. Настроить это можно через меню ФайлСведенияЗащитить книгуДобавить цифровую подпись.

Эти методы требуют наличия инфраструктуры открытых ключей (PKI) или подписки Microsoft 365 с соответствующими лицензиями. Однако для организаций, обрабатывающих чувствительные данные, это единственный способ гарантировать compliance и соответствие стандартам безопасности.

Часто задаваемые вопросы (FAQ)

Можно ли восстановить пароль к файлу Excel, если я его забыл?

К сожалению, Microsoft не хранит пароли пользователей и не имеет механизмов их восстановления. Если файл зашифрован современным алгоритмом, восстановить доступ без пароля практически невозможно. Существуют сервисы по подбору паролей (brute-force), но их успех зависит от сложности забытой комбинации.

Защитит ли пароль на листе данные, если файл попадет к хакеру?

Нет, защита листа в Excel не предназначена для защиты от злонамеренных действий. Это инструмент для предотвращения случайных изменений. Файл с защищенным листом можно легко "вскрыть" с помощью специальных скриптов или программ за несколько секунд. Для реальной безопасности используйте шифрование всего файла.

Как сделать так, чтобы пользователи могли только добавлять строки, но не менять старые?

Для этого нужно использовать функцию "Разрешить изменение диапазонов". Выделите строки, которые можно менять, и задайте для них права. Остальную часть листа заблокируйте. Однако стандартными средствами Excel сложно разрешить только добавление строк без возможности редактирования существующих, чаще всего используется защита всего листа с исключением определенных диапазонов.

Работает ли защита Excel на мобильных устройствах?

Да, приложения Excel для iOS и Android поддерживают ввод пароля на открытие файла и respects защиту листов. Однако интерфейс управления правами доступа на мобильных устройствах ограничен, поэтому настройку защиты лучше производить в десктопной версии программы.